    Lead Manufacturing Engineer - Avionics

    Were seeking a Lead Manufacturing Engineer to own the end-to-end manufacturing process for avionics hardware from initial prototype builds, establishing production processes and tooling, to scaling up and sustaining rate production. In this pivotal leadership role, you will build and lead a world class manufacturing engineering team, pushing for innovation and operational excellence that positions us as the nations premier hypersonics producer.

    Key Responsibilities

    Lead team & technical direction

    • Manage, mentor, and grow a team of manufacturing and test engineers/specialists; set team goals, track metrics, and drive continuous improvement.

    Manufacturing process & production setup

    • Develop, document, and implement manufacturing processes for avionics assemblies (e.g., PCB/PCBA, electromechanical units, harnesses/cabling, mechanical enclosures, etc.).
    • Define and build manufacturing workflows, work instructions, Bill of Materials (BOM / MBOM), assembly/test procedures, and tooling/fixtures required for repeatable production.
    • Plan and design factory/build-area layout, select tooling and equipment, manage process validation, and commission production.

    Transition from prototype to production

    • Participate in design reviews and provide feedback with a focus on design for manufacture (DFM), design for test (DFT), testability, manufacturability, supply chain considerations, and quality.
    • Work cross-functionally with design engineering, quality control, supply chain, procurement, and program management to ensure timely delivery, compliance to requirements, and cost & schedule objectives.

    Quality, testing, and reliability assurance

    • Develop and implement test processes (functional testing, environmental testing, acceptance testing as required: e.g., vibration, thermal, EMI/EMC, environmental stress screening) for avionics units, including test benches, fixtures, and automated test systems when needed.
    • Lead root-cause investigations, corrective action plans, and process improvements when manufacturing or test anomalies occur.
    • Define, track and improve manufacturing metrics: yields, throughput, cost per unit, scrap/rework rates, lead times, etc.

    Continuous Improvement

    • Champion continuous improvement initiatives using Lean/CI methodologies (e.g., 5S, value-stream mapping, waste reduction, process optimization).

    Documentation & Compliance

    • Ensure all manufacturing, assembly, test and quality processes are properly documented (work instructions, procedures, change orders, non-conformance procedures, etc.).
    • Support audits, configuration-management and traceability requirements typical in defense/aerospace industry environments.
